Week 6 (Spring 2018): Presentation #1 Continued

During the first part of our meeting, Dr. Furman brought us into the main room for the rest of the sub-teams to present their first presentation #1 to the rest of the teams and get feedback from Ron, Eric and Dr. Furman. For our first presentation, we discussed our final design to all the sub-teams. We explained how we were going to integrate a BLDC-108 motor, a KEB48201X motor controller, a dual axis joystick module, 2 NRF24L01 RF transreceivers, a kill switch, an HC-SR04, and an encoder. With our final design, we also discussed on how we could extend the longevity of our controls system. Therefore, we discussed about making a case for our wireless controller so that the wires and the hardware is not to get messed up by when other users are to use them. We also discussed in our presentation about how we wanted to have a PCB to have our controller and other components organized to place onto the pod car system. We brought up the idea of using ABS plastic shell case for our motherboard module controls system. Posted below is our presentation #1.
